Neighborhood Overview

Angelo State University is situated in the heart of San Angelo, Texas, providing a central location that is easily accessible via major routes like US-87 and US-67. The campus is well-integrated into the local landscape, with the primary athletic facilities located on the west side near Avenue N. Most visitors arrive via San Angelo Regional Airport, which is approximately a 15-minute drive from the university grounds. Parking is generally well-managed, with designated lots available for event attendees and campus visitors throughout the area. It is recommended to arrive early to secure preferred parking spots, especially during high-attendance athletic competitions or major university ceremonies.

Navigating the campus is straightforward for those who plan ahead and utilize campus maps. While personal vehicles are the primary mode of transportation in San Angelo, rideshare services are available for those who prefer not to drive. During peak event times, traffic near the main entrances can increase, so allow extra time for entry and navigation. Familiarizing yourself with the specific gate or building location before your departure will significantly improve your arrival experience. Where to Stay

Visitors to Angelo State University will find a variety of hotel options located primarily along the Knickerbocker Road corridor and near the downtown area. These locations offer a balance between proximity to the campus and access to the city’s broader amenities. While few hotels are within immediate walking distance of the athletic facilities, most are just a short five-to-ten-minute drive away. Many traveling teams and groups prefer the hotels clustered near the intersection of Knickerbocker and Loop 306 for their convenience and modern facilities.

Demand for local lodging can spike significantly during major university events, homecoming weekends, and regional athletic tournaments. It is highly advisable to book your accommodations well in advance to secure preferred rates and availability for your group. Local Tips

Traffic near campus: Expect increased traffic on Avenue N during shift changes and when major university events are letting out.

Weekend event crowds: Downtown areas can get busy on Friday and Saturday nights, so plan for slightly longer wait times.

Texas heat awareness: Always carry water during warmer months, as the Texas sun can be intense during outdoor event transitions.

Local dining pace: Many local favorites are popular with residents, so consider dining slightly before or after peak meal times.

Event parking advice: Utilize official campus parking lots rather than residential street parking to avoid potential ticketing or towing issues.

Seasonal note: San Angelo experiences distinct seasonal shifts, with very warm summers and mild, pleasant springs and falls. Events occur year-round, though the campus is busiest during the academic semester and tournament seasons. Travel is generally easy throughout the year, though visitors should remain mindful of heat in July and August. Fall and spring are widely considered the most comfortable times to visit, offering ideal weather for walking between venues and enjoying the local outdoor attractions.
